Install Base Hook: ScriptHookV.dll dinput8.dll from the base hook's folder into your game directory. Install .NET Hook:
Open the downloaded Script Hook V .NET ZIP archive. You will see several files. You only need to extract the following three files into your main GTA V directory (where GTA5.exe is located): ScriptHookVDotNet.asi ScriptHookVDotNet2.dll ScriptHookVDotNet3.dll
